Palm Desert campus was the latest stop for the Student Affairs Road Show and Tea with the VP on October 13. Students were able to attend both events back-to-back. Tea with the VP took place first at 10 a.m. at Rogers Gateway Lobby, followed by the Road Show at 11 a.m. at Rogers Gateway Courtyard.

At Tea with the VP, students enjoyed light refreshments, learned about what’s going on in Student Affairs, and shared how we can help them succeed at PDC.

Student Affairs was well represented at the Road Show with staff from each department in the division present to share their resources, services, and provide information to students.

The Road Show created a greater awareness about the division and enhanced our presence on campus. The event provided students the opportunity to connect with DSA staff and paraprofessionals and learn more about all of the programs and support available to them through the division.

Students in attendance received a Road Show passport as they checked in to the event and were asked to visit each table to learn more about our departments. They received a stamp or signature on their passport at each stop, and once completed, they turned in their passport to be entered into a drawing to win prizes and received a free box lunch from Subway.

The Division of Student Affairs hosts the Road Show and Tea with the VP at the San Bernardino and Palm Desert campuses each semester.
